Internet Box 3 - IP address of connected VPN clients on Synology

Hello,

I use the VPN server on the Internet Box 3 and then connect to the network with an L2TP/IPSec client, primarily to access the Synology NAS.

When checking the Synology logs, I noticed that the VPN client computer logs in with the external IP address of the Internet Box and does not receive an internal IP. Is it possible somehow to ensure that the VPN server of the Internet Box assigns an IP from the internal address pool to VPN clients? This would make configuring the Synology firewall much easier and more secure.

Hello everyone

I discussed this with the team.

  • Public IP is assigned statically by the router to the VPN interface of the VPN client (smartphone, PC, etc.).
  • If the NAS is contacted via DynDNS or public IP, then the public IP of the VPN client is logged on the NAS (NAT hairpinning).

We’ll discuss this with other experts next week.
